What You'll Do

  • Total Rewards of a Allied Health Professional The Admission Coordinator is responsible for coordinating all aspects of patient flow and admissions from across the New England region to the SUD DOM program on the Brockton campus.
  • The Senior Social Worker manages all aspects of bed flow including addressing complicated clinical scenarios to ensure full utilization of the SUD DOM beds and a safe admission process.
  • As part of this role, the Senior Social Worker conducts ongoing and structured program evaluation of the processes supporting referrals and admissions to VA Boston SUD DOM beds.
  • The successful candidate will work effectively with both stakeholders across VISN-1 and with a multidisciplinary team of specialty providers in the SUD DOM program.
  • This Senior Social Worker also provides advanced practice therapeutic social work services as a treatment team leader for a caseload of veterans in the SUD DOM.
  • The Social Worker provides individual, group, and family psychotherapy and advanced level case management interventions used in the treatment of veterans with substance use disorders, traumatic brain and poly-trauma injuries, cognitive dysfunction, psychiatric disorders (including post-traumatic stress, mood and anxiety, and psychotic disorders), as well as significant medical comorbidities.
  • Based on an assessment of a veteran's goals and interests in assistance and extensive knowledge of resources, the Senior Social Worker makes decisions regarding referrals to VA and non-VA services.
  • The Senior Social Worker develops psychosocial treatment plans in coordination with interdisciplinary team members, including the veterans' goals for psychosocial treatment and data derived from measurement-based care that meets VHA and accreditation requirements.
  • The Senior Social Worker also provides independent consultation and makes recommendations to other members of the team on the course of treatment.
